College Park rental market summary
The rental market in College Park, Florida is showing signs of growth. In July 2023, there were 77 new listings, a significant increase from the previous month. The median rent for the same period was $1,950, a 4.9% decrease from the previous month. However, when compared to the same period in 2022, the median rent has increased by 17.9%. This indicates that the rental market in College Park is becoming more competitive and that the demand for rental properties is increasing.

Bedroom Breakdown in College Park
College Park neighborhood apartments rents
The rental market for studios in College Park, Florida is relatively stable. In April 2023, there was only one new studio listing, indicating that the market is not experiencing a large influx of new properties. The median rent for studios in April 2023 was $1,737, which is a 3.4% decrease from the median rent in March 2023 of $1,799. This suggests that the rental market for studios in College Park is not experiencing significant fluctuations in pricing.
The rental market for 1-bedroom apartments in College Park, Florida, is relatively stable. In July 2023, there were 3 new 1-bedroom listings, and the median rent for 1-bedroom apartments was $1,915, a slight decrease of .8% from the median rent in June 2023. This indicates that the rental market for 1-bedroom apartments in College Park is not experiencing any significant changes in terms of pricing or availability.
The rental market for 2-bedroom apartments in College Park, Florida is showing signs of growth. In July 2023, there were 11 new 2-bedroom listings, indicating an increase in demand for these types of apartments. The median rent for 2-bedroom apartments in July 2023 was $2,545, a 2.0% increase from the median rent in June 2023. This suggests that the rental market for 2-bedroom apartments in College Park is becoming more competitive, and renters should expect to pay more for these types of apartments in the near future.
